The databases of the Netherlands Culture Collection of Bacteria contain data about
the bacterial wild type and mutant strains, plasmids, cloning vectors, gene-libraries
and phages in this collection.

Q-bank Fungi database
Search database
The Q-bank Fungi database contains DNA sequence (barcodes), morphological, phenotypical and ecological data of more than 250 species that are of relevance to mycological phytopathology. Currently, the database focuses on members, especially those of quarantine importance to Europe, of the fungal genera Phoma and associated genera, Colletotrichum, Mycosphaerella and its anamorphs, Monilinia, Ceratocystis, Stenocarpella and the Oomycete genus Phytophthora. Besides plant pathogens these genera also contain many opportunistic and saprophytic organisms. For correct identification of the causal agent of a disease, it is important that one can distinguish between these different organisms. The database contains polyphasic identification keys for selected species from these different genera.

Index Fungorum aims to provide a complete list of fungal names. It is currently
co-ordinated and supported by a partnership consisting of CABI Bioscience,
CBS and Landcare Research.
